NEW POST OFFICE

CHRISTCHURCH BUILDING COST WILL. BE £200,000 [BY TELEGRAPH —PRESS ASSOCIATION] CHRISTCHURCH, Tuesday The director-general of the Post and Telegraph Department, Mr. G. McNamara, announced to-night that Christchurch is to have a new chief post office, the cost of which will approach £200,000. The construction will be started on the site of the present post office in Cathedral Square within 18 months, and the building should be completed in between two and three years. The new office will be of six or seven storeys, according to the local limit placed on the height of buildings in the city. v The handsome new State Fire Insurance building in Worcester Street was officially opened to-day by Sir Heaton Rhodes, M.L.C., in the absence of the Hon. R. Masters. Sir Heaton Rhodes was Minister in charge of the State Fire Office when the site for the new building was purchased 10 years ago.
